We are seeking to fill a Faculty Research Assistant – Calcium Carbonate Optimization position for the National Science Foundation Convergence Accelerator program entitled SequestStar.
Our vision for the Phase 2 Convergence Accelerator is to advance the SequestStar technology down the path to commercialization with significant input from end users. SequestStar will be an economically
viable and environmentally-friendly biomanufacturing process. Bringing together microalgae and the waste streams of desalination plants, SequestStar will create calcium carbonate and algae products.
During this project, we will create an Input-to-Product pilot system and simultaneously optimize microalgae bioproducts and precipitated calcium carbonate production.
